The 18th Annual Pacific Northwest Lineman's Rodeo Saturday drew more than 60 competitors and their families from Oregon, Washington and Arizona. Although the event is primarily a competition for utility workers and a fundraiser for Portland's Oregon Burn Center, it's also become an opportunity for families and friends to see what linemen -- pole-climbing electrical workers -- do every day.
